Transaction 3f551612ebec87883e269e1afe4b7a6ff76fdf77bbaf2e50a121b7ab9567bb59

2 Input
2 Outputs
  • 3f551612ebec87883e269e1afe4b7a6ff76fdf77bbaf2e50a121b7ab9567bb59:0
  • value  49724094
    address  3453aNcDom3u6pejTSKZsyghFP9oHAyS5d
  • 3f551612ebec87883e269e1afe4b7a6ff76fdf77bbaf2e50a121b7ab9567bb59:1
  • value  4460880
    address  3G7WjYGi1iGprTW4K2ivDxPnnaGZsFeZpp